There a several special Windows icons, such as 'My Network Places', that can't simply be deleted from the desktop. To choose whether or not you want these icons to be displayed, do the following:

Right-click on the desktop. Choose 'Properties.' Select the 'Desktop' tab, then click on 'Customize Desktop...'

Now, select the checkbox of the icons you want to appear on your desktop, and deselect those you don't want.
